General information

For concrete surfaces used single-component sealant of high elasticity and high quality. It can penetrate into their depths, ensuring durability and strength of the connection. Put it both on freshly laid, and on old concrete.

When the material hardens evenly, it will begin:

  • monitor cracking;
  • Prevent the penetration of chemicals and moisture.

Consider some similar products:

  1. Specialized sealant for concrete joints - "Accent 117". It is made on the basis of acrylic, is one-component and has a wide scope of use. The material provides a durable and reliable sealing, with a degree of deformability of 15% outside and indoors. In addition, it is used to work with the roof and air ducts. It is recommended to use it during various repair work, in the construction of residential premises, industrial objects, as well as in individual buildings.

Tip: due to the high thixotropy of the material, you can apply it on surfaces with different angles of inclination (horizontal and vertical).

Application:

  • Surfaces must first be cleaned.
  • "Accent 117" can be used on dry and wet surfaces, but not with the presence of open moisture or drops.
  • It should also not carry out work in rain or snow.
  • In case of insufficient air humidity, adhesion problems may occur. In this case, wet the surface with a sprayer.

  1. Silicone sealant "Accent 128" is made on the basis of polyacrylate, it is also one-component, manufactured according to GOST 30971-2002. It has high adhesion to concrete, foam concrete, metal and brick, natural stone, plaster and wood.

Distinctive feature of the product:

  • vapor permeability;
  • resistance to UV radiation;
  • high thixotropy;
  • resistance to precipitation.

Usually, it is used to seal window units from the outside. It helps to remove water vapor, seals the air ducts and roof, provides reliable sealing of joints with a degree of deformability of almost 25%, which is a big indicator. Special mention should be made of the adhesion of this material to tin and galvanized metal.

Tip: if during operation you have to strictly observe the thickness of the layer of sealant, use for this purpose anti-adhesive gaskets made of polyethylene foam.

Polyurethane Sealant

Due to its resistance to strong vibration, corrosion, humidity and temperature changes, the material is able to ensure tightness between surfaces with particular strength. Some products are even used for joints and seams in flexible joints.

Application

Polyurethane two-component sealants are prepared by mixing paste and hardener. It is very important not to deviate from the technology indicated on the packaging.

Apply the material on a dry, cleaned from dirt and dust surface. The air temperature should not be below -10? C, otherwise the process of hardening can take a long time, for example, at +20? C, it freezes in about 12 hours, and at +5? C - about 18 hours.

Tip: Protect fresh polyurethane sealant from precipitation.

From the above information you have learned that in the building industry various types of sealants are used in the work. They differ in the number of major components and chemical nature.

The most common are acrylic and polyurethane. The best performance, including strength, durability, durability and relative elongation of the latter.

Below we consider in detail the process of sealing the expansion joints of a concrete floor with its help.

  1. Prepare tools and materials, among them must be:
    • hermetic mastic;
    • primer brush;
    • narrow triangular spatula for leveling material;
    • deep penetration primer to strengthen the substrate;
    • frame gun for working with sealant, its price is low, but it does a great job.
    Using a gun to create a seam
    1. Preparation of the base, which should be:
      • strong;
      • dried;
      • cleared of fungal infections, dust, oil, grease, bulk materials, rust, dirt, old paint.

      Remove everything that will interfere with good adhesion of materials. Use to facilitate the work and improve their quality by blowing the area with compressed air, sandblaster or a brush, then treat the place with a primer.

      Ensure that no oil film remains in the seam after the compressor. It is also better to slightly narrow the seam and slightly treat the base with a concentrated primer.

      1. Prepare a sealant, for which mix the paste and hardener to get a homogeneous mass, usually it takes 3-5 minutes. Do not disturb the dosage of the components, otherwise if the amount of hardener decreases, the material will not be able to harden, and if it is increased, it may turn out to be too hard.
      Filling the joint composition

      Tip: use to increase the fluidity of the composition of gasoline or white spirit at the rate of 80 grams per 1 kg of composition.

      1. Applying sealant is best done with a gun. Evenly distribute the composition over the entire length of the seam, and then level the strip with a spatula level with the concrete surface. Before that, you can dampen the instrument in a soapy solution so that the seam is beautiful and even. Remove excess material. The material can remain “viable” for about 40 minutes at room temperature. After that apply on it a cement layer 1-2 mm thick. Full strength material will reach after 5-7 days.

      Tip: while working indoors and after they are finished, it should be well ventilated.

      The special elasticity of this material makes it possible to use it not only for sealing concrete floors, in particular, when sealing holes and cracks in them and concrete slabs, but also for repairing cracks in the roadway. The mortar is able to withstand temperature fluctuations in the range of -50? C - +60? C, thereby allowing it to be successfully applied to work on concrete outside.
